WebStep 1: What You Will Need. The main ingredients for making oil cloth are boiled linseed oil and mineral spirits; the oil is what makes the fabric waterproof, and the mineral spirits are required to make the oil dry out (otherwise it would stay wet/sticky). Boiled linseed oil is usually used as a finish for wood projects. WebOilcloth Fabric, Audrey Delft Blue Design, Superb Quality, PVC Coated Cotton, Per Meter. (698) $19.52. WebJul 17, 2024 · Staple the cloth to the plywood, smoothing and stretching as you go. Use fabric dyes, acrylic paints or oil paints to create a design on the fabric, if you wish. Allow dyes or paints to dry thoroughly before proceeding. Cover the cloth with linseed oil, using long even strokes of the paintbrush. Allow the cloth to dry for a couple of days.
